fj60 backspacers

Hey. I bought an '84 FJ60 that has some really nice 15 inch, 6 lug alloy wheels and 35" tires. The problem is that the wheels rub the tie rod ends. I need spacers probably about 1.25" or so I've been told. The truck has enough lift to handle the big tires. Where do I find these spacers? Any help is more help than I have now.

Looks like any of the 6 on 5.5 pattern Toyota truck wheel spacers will work on your 60 series. Almost all of the various Toyota 4x4 companies make their own so search and research and pick what you like.
Some are hub centric and some are lug centric. Not sure what you want to go with there.
